PLSense Achieves 0.45V Operation With Sub-Threshold Technology Implemented on Synopsys’ ARC Data Fusion IP Subsystem

PLSense developed the PLS10, an integrated ultra‑low‑power MCU for battery‑operated IoT that uses near/sub‑threshold technology and Adaptive Dynamic Voltage Control to reduce energy per operation (3–7×) and extend battery life (5–10×). The company’s challenge was to deliver a reliable sub‑threshold SoC and build new low‑voltage libraries and components because many existing IP blocks cannot operate at voltages below threshold.

PLSense implemented Synopsys’ DesignWare ARC Data Fusion IP Subsystem with the ARC EM5D processor and the ARC MetaWare toolkit, enabling fast integration and silicon‑proven support for sub‑threshold operation. The result was first‑pass silicon success with operation down to 0.45 V, meeting performance targets (up to 100 MHz), reducing development time, and delivering the intended ultra‑low‑power MCU.
